Which is better in V7 for Page URL Format?
Is there an answer to this or is it the G0ds of search engine wisdoms:)

1) myproductname
2) my-product-name

Use Dashes. Yeh when my site (pre-migration) had jammed everything together with no dashes. I had to go through everyone and fix them to have dashes.

Note. Dashes register as spaces in search engines. "Google doesn’t algorithmically penalize for dashes in the url."

Note. Dashes register as spaces in search engines. "Google doesn’t algorithmically penalize for dashes in the url."

They do not, however, there is speculation that it adds to the weight of being considered spam-ish when there are more than 3 dashes in the URL. This is the main reason it is set to dashless by default.
